A Strategic Framework for Evaluating Top-Tier Bed Blanket Suppliers in 2026

For procurement professionals navigating the complex global home textile market, identifying and selecting a reliable bed blanket supplier is a critical strategic decision. This guide provides a structured framework for evaluating potential partners, focusing on objective criteria that directly impact supply chain stability, product quality, and market compliance.

Core Evaluation Pillars for Supplier Selection

Procurement decisions should be based on a multi-faceted analysis beyond initial pricing. The following pillars form the foundation of a robust supplier evaluation.

1. Manufacturing Scale and Operational Capacity

Assess the supplier's ability to meet your volume requirements consistently. Key metrics include:

3. Compliance, Certifications, and Market Access

Legal and safety compliance is non-negotiable for market entry. Verify the supplier's certifications and export credentials.

  • Foreign Trade License: A valid Foreign Trade Operator Registration (e.g., PRC Foreign Trade Reg. No. 03330550) issued by the Ministry of Commerce is essential for legal export operations.
  • Product Standards: Ensure the supplier's products are designed to meet relevant international standards such as CE, FDA (for food-grade baby products), and OEKO-TEX® Standard 100, which are critical for markets in the EU, US, and UK.
  • Export Experience: A high export ratio (e.g., 90%) and established main markets (e.g., USA, Brazil, UK) indicate experience in handling international logistics and understanding diverse market requirements.

4. Quality Assurance and Risk Management

Protect your investment by examining the supplier's quality and financial risk controls.

  • Quality Control: A 100% testing protocol is a strong indicator. Suppliers should accept various inspection methods, including pre-shipment factory inspection, third-party inspection (e.g., SGS), and buyer on-site inspection.
  • Payment Security: Understand the payment terms (common splits include 20% deposit, 80% before shipment). For open account terms, inquire if the supplier utilizes credit insurance tools like Sinosure (China Export & Credit Insurance Corporation) to mitigate non-payment risks.
  • After-Sales Policy: Clear terms for resolving quality issues, such as a commitment to address confirmed defects within a specified period, are important.

Application Alignment and End-Use Validation

Finally, align the supplier's offerings with your target market's application needs. Bed blankets serve diverse sectors:

  • Home & Hospitality: For bedroom sleep solutions, hotel bedding, and living room decor, requiring features like warmth retention, breathability, and machine-washability.
  • Specialized Institutional: For dormitories, healthcare, or baby care, where certifications (CE, FDA food-grade) and functional properties (antibacterial, waterproof) are paramount.
  • Outdoor & Portable: For camping or travel, demanding lightweight, portable, and durable designs.
